BREAKING: A record 6.0% of workers in Vanguard-managed 401(k) plans took hardship withdrawals in 2025. This is up from 4.6% in 2024 and has nearly QUADRUPLED since 2020. Hardship withdrawals have increased for 6 consecutive years, with last year's median withdrawal being ~$1,900. The most common reasons were avoiding foreclosure or eviction and covering medical costs. Financial pressure on US households is surging at an alarming pace.
